What is a good sentence for intact?

(1) Only the medieval tower had remained intact . (2) The castle has remained intact over the centuries. (3) The building survived almost intact. (4) He can scarcely survive this scandal with his reputation intact.

What does it mean when something is intact?

Definition of intact

1 : untouched especially by anything that harms or diminishes : entire, uninjured. 2 of a living body or its parts : having no relevant component removed or destroyed: a : physically virginal. b : not castrated.

Is Intact one word or two?

When something survives undamaged, whole, it is not “in tact” but “intact”—one word, unbroken.

What is a intact family?

Intact family means a family in which the child or children and the obligor reside in the same household and the obligor shares his or her income directly with the child or children and has a legal obligation to support the child or children.

What is the opposite meaning of the word intact?

intact. Antonyms: foul, defiled, contaminated, corrupt, hurt, touched, affected, injured. Synonyms: pure, undefiled, uncontaminated, uncorrupted, safe, uninjured, unhurt, scathless, inviolate, sacred.
